SAP ir ORACLE skirtumas

SAP ir ORACLE skirtumas
SAP ir ORACLE skirtumas

Video: SAP ir ORACLE skirtumas

Video: SAP ir ORACLE skirtumas
Video: Difference between Iterator and Enumeration in Java | enumeration vs iterator 2024, Liepa
Anonim

SAP prieš ORACLE

Akronimas SAP reiškia duomenų apdorojimo sistemas, programas ir produktus. SAP yra įmonės išteklių planavimo (ERP) programinė įranga, integruojanti keletą verslo taikomųjų programų, skirtų konkrečioms verslo sritims. Šiandien daugelis didelių korporacijų, tokių kaip IBM ir Microsoft, naudoja SAP produktus savo verslui vykdyti. „Oracle“duomenų bazė (tiesiog vadinama „Oracle“) yra objektų reliacinės duomenų bazės valdymo sistema (ORDBMS), palaikanti daugybę platformų. „Oracle DBMS“yra įvairių versijų, pradedant asmeniniam naudojimui skirtomis versijomis ir verslo klasės versijomis.

Kas yra SAP?

SAP, reiškiantis duomenų apdorojimo sistemas, programas ir produktus, yra ERP programinė įranga, integruojanti kelias verslo programas. SAP leidžia realiu laiku valdyti ir stebėti pardavimus, gamybą, finansus, apskaitą ir žmogiškuosius išteklius įmonėje. Tradiciškai įmonėse naudojamos informacinės sistemos turėjo atskiras sistemas skirtingiems verslo procesams, tokiems kaip gamyba, pardavimas ir apskaita, valdyti. Kiekviena sistema tvarkė savo duomenų bazes, o sistemų sąveika buvo vykdoma suplanuotu būdu. Priešingai, SAP palaiko vieną įmonės informacinę sistemą, o visos programos pasiekia bendrus duomenis. Programos sąveikauja viena su kita, kai įvyksta tikri verslo įvykiai. Pavyzdžiui, kai įvyksta pardavimo ir gamybos įvykiai, apskaita atliekama automatiškai. Pardavimai gali matyti kada produkcija gali būti pristatyta ir pan., todėl visa SAP sistema sukurta dirbti realiu laiku. SAP yra labai sudėtinga sistema ir ji veikia ketvirtos kartos programavimo kalba, vadinama Advanced Business Application Programming (ABAP).

Kas yra ORACLE?

Oracle yra ORDBMS, kurią gamina Oracle Corporation. Jis gali būti naudojamas tiek didelėse įmonėse, tiek asmeniniam naudojimui. „Oracle“DBVS sudaro saugykla ir bent vienas programos egzempliorius. Egzempliorius sudarytas iš operacinės sistemos procesų ir atminties struktūros, veikiančios su saugykla. „Oracle DBVS“duomenys pasiekiami naudojant SQL (struktūrinės užklausos kalbą). Šios SQL komandos gali būti įterptos į kitas kalbas arba gali būti vykdomos tiesiogiai kaip scenarijus. Be to, jis gali vykdyti saugomas procedūras ir funkcijas, iškviesdamas jas naudodamas PL/SQL (procedūrinį SQL plėtinį, kurį sukūrė Oracle Corporation) arba kitas objektines kalbas, tokias kaip Java. „Oracle“savo saugojimui naudoja dviejų lygių mechanizmą. Pirmasis lygis yra loginė saugykla, organizuota kaip lentelių erdvės. Lentelių sritis sudaro atminties segmentai, kuriuos savo ruožtu sudaro daugiau dydžių. Antrasis lygis yra fizinė saugykla, sudaryta iš duomenų failų.

Kuo skiriasi SAP ir ORACLE?

SAP yra sudėtinga ERP programinė įranga, integruojanti kelias verslo programas, o „Oracle“yra ORDBMS, kurią galima naudoti įmonės aplinkoje. SAP leidžia valdyti realiu laiku ir stebėti pardavimus, gamybą, finansus, apskaitą ir žmogiškuosius išteklius įmonėje, o Oracle DBVS galima naudoti duomenims tvarkyti įmonėje. SAP sukurtas naudoti su daugeliu duomenų bazių sistemų ir apima sąsajas, skirtas Oracle. Pradinio SAP diegimo metu „Oracle“gali būti apibrėžta kaip duomenų bazė, kuri bus naudojama, tada SAP sistema išduos SQL komandas, suderinamas su „Oracle“DBVS.

Rekomenduojamas: